Transaction 2c96bf93fa34338480c20621ed9f7975bbb7e44c51e87a89d259080428e40669
1 Input
1 Output
-
2c96bf93fa34338480c20621ed9f7975bbb7e44c51e87a89d259080428e40669:0
- value
- 999997250
- script pubkey
- OP_0 OP_PUSHBYTES_20 b90e5a2d1889756704636f88352a764e3bb8c324
- address
- bc1qhy895tgc396kwprrd7yr22nkfcam3sey0rxuma